1851. [MITCHELL, Donald G.]. DREAM LIFE: A Fable Of The Seasons. By Ik. Marvel. NY; Scribner's, 1851. Sm. 8vo., decorative blue cloth, teg. First Edition. [BAL 13931]. This copy conforms to all of Blanck's first printing points, except that the type is broken in "world" on p. vi, prior to the entry for p. 150. This would support the theory that the type was broken during the run of the first printing since it appears in all subsequent printing. There were four printings in the year of publication and the true first printing is uncommon. Signed autograph of Mitchell tipped-in. Nr. fine (minor wear & foxing, ink inscription front endpaper). $85.00.
